Apply NowAbout the role#
This program is designed for former Boeing interns to transition into full-time, entry-level engineering roles for the summer of 2026. These positions are available across a wide range of engineering disciplines, including mechanical, electrical, software, systems, and aerospace engineering, as well as data science, mathematics, and physics. Roles are full-time and include a competitive compensation package.
What you'll do#
- Apply engineering principles to projects in fields such as flight engineering, materials and process, production, industrial, test and evaluation, and product security.
- Collaborate with teams to support aerospace innovation and technical development.
- Complete a technical assessment as part of the selection process if required for the specific position.
- Maintain export control compliance requirements as defined by U.S. regulations.
What you'll need#
- Previous internship experience with Boeing.
- Current enrollment in a college or university, pursuing a degree in a core engineering or applied sciences discipline.
- Expected graduation date prior to September 2027.
- Strong academic performance and exceptional organizational and collaboration skills.
- Status as a U.S. Person as defined by 22 C.F.R. §120.15, which includes U.S. citizens, lawful permanent residents, refugees, or asylees.
